Any trick to getting threads to run in realtime mode on yellow dog? I have a threaded application I compile and run on Red Hat/ i86 kernel 2.4.20 that gives me FIFO scheduled realtime threads (as displayed with ps -elfcm). The same application compiled and run as root on a ppc board running Yellow Dog creates the threads OK but runs them in timeshare mode. Same version of gcc on both platforms. I had someone compile this code on Monta vista - kernel 2.6 and it runs in realtime mode as it should. Am I missing something?
